The Rumble Bee Lineup

The Rumble Bee family consists of three models, each with a different V-8 engine, catering to various performance needs. The entry-level Rumble Bee features the familiar 5.7-liter Hemi V-8, while the Rumble Bee 392 introduces the 6.4-liter Apache variant, and the Rumble Bee SRT brings the full might of the 6.2-liter Hellcat engine.

The Entry-Level Rumble Bee

The base model is a solid choice for those seeking a balance between performance and everyday usability. With 395 hp and 410 lb-ft of torque, it provides a smooth and responsive driving experience. The Multi-Displacement System in the Hemi engine reduces pumping losses at low load, ensuring efficient performance. The 8HP75 8-speed automatic transmission, paired with paddles and a center console shifter, offers a smooth and engaging driving experience. The 3.92 rear gears and standard sport exhaust enhance the overall driving dynamics.

The Rumble Bee 392

This model is a dream for enthusiasts seeking a more track-focused experience. The 6.4-liter Apache V-8 delivers an impressive 470 hp and 455 lb-ft of torque, resulting in a mid-five-second 0-60 mph sprint. The Track Pack, an optional upgrade, takes the performance to the next level. It replaces steel springs with airbags and swaps standard Bilsteins for upgraded Damptronic Sky dampers, resulting in a claimed 0.89 g on the skid pad. The bespoke e-Spool differential provides instant tire-destroying capabilities, while a more performance-minded asymmetric limited slip will be available in the future.

The Rumble Bee SRT

The SRT model is a powerhouse, combining the upgraded hardware from the 392 Track Pack with the full 777-hp version of the Hellcat engine. This allows for rear-wheel-drive deployment of all that power, resulting in an estimated top speed of 170 mph. The beefier 8HP95 gearbox and taller 3.55 rear gear help manage the immense power, while the bespoke aero kit, including a front splitter, hard tonneau cover, and rear wing, develops over 400 lbs of downforce, ensuring stability at high speeds.

A Muscle-Car Inspired Interior

The interior of the Rumble Bee lineup is a muscle-car-inspired haven, with niceties increasing as you move up the trim levels. The base Rumble Bee and 392 feature cloth bucket seats, while the Track Pack and SRT offer leather and microsuede options. Contrast accent stitching adds a touch of elegance, and the range-topper adopts a unique flat-bottomed wheel, setting it apart from the crowd.

Pricing and Availability

While full pricing and availability details are yet to be revealed, CEO Tim Kuniskis hints at targeting the "heart of the segment" with the 5.7-liter model, which is expected to arrive around late October. The SRT model will follow shortly after, with a base price below that of the TRX.
